Học lập trình web nên mua laptop nào? Cách chọn laptop cho lập trình viên

Khi bắt đầu học lập trình web, việc chọn một chiếc laptop phù hợp là rất quan trọng để đảm bảo bạn có thể làm việc hiệu quả và không gặp rào cản về cấu hình. Trong bài viết này, chúng ta sẽ khám phá các yếu tố cần xem xét khi chọn laptop cho lập trình web và đề xuất một số tùy chọn phù hợp.

Có nên mua laptop xịn để lập trình ngay từ đầu?

Tâm lý ai cũng thích máy đời cao, xịn để xài cho sướng nhưng không phải ai cũng có điều kiện để đầu tư.

Chia sẻ một chút, bản thân tôi cùng từ gia đình khó khăn nên thời sinh viên năm 1 tôi không có máy tính và đồng nghĩa với các môn tin học lập trình tôi học ở quán Net và Trung tâm học liệu ở Huế.

Sang năm 2 được vay vốn sinh viên 8.000.000đ nên bố mẹ gửi vào và tôi đã đi tìm hiểu và mua một chiếc máy PC trên 7.000.000đ.

Dùng được tới năm thứ 4 vào một chiều trời mưa to bị sét đánh cháy linh kiện nên từ đó phải sửa chữa nhiều, dùng không hiệu quả.

Ra Hà Nội tôi mượn tạm laptop của người bạn đi học và sau đó khi bắt đầu đi làm đầu năm 2013 tôi quyết định mượn tiền anh chị để mua con laptop mới.

Tôi nhớ đó là con ASUS còn đời nào thì không nhớ 🙂 chỉ nhớ nó hơn 9.000.000đ mua ở phố Thái Hà, Hà Nội.

Dù không phải là con laptop cấu hình cao nhưng đó chính là con laptop đầu tiên mà tôi có. Tôi còn nhớ cảm giác cầm nó trên tay và nghĩ về tương lai thấy sung sướng vô cùng.

Con ASUS đồng hành cùng tôi đến 2018, sau hơn 6 năm sử dụng nó đã yếu đi nhiều, mở máy tính lên tiếng quạt tản nhiệt kêu phà phà thấy rõ.

Vì nhu cầu sản xuất và edit nhiều video trên kênh youtube unitop và cả nội dung khóa học lập trình web đi làm nên tôi đã quyết định nâng cấp lên con HP Envy 24.000.000đ.

Nó là một con Laptop mỏng đẹp, vỏ thép màu bạc… tuy nhiên khi sử dụng với các phần mềm edit video cường độ cao và liên tục nên nó cũng nhanh chóng giảm hiệu suất.

Dùng được 3 năm, đầu năm 2021 tôi quyết định một lần nữa nâng cấp và bước qua dùng con Macbook M1 Pro 14 inch với khoản đầu tư 51.900.000đ

Đây là con macbook có hình mạnh mẽ và kể từ khi dùng nó trải nghiệm của tôi về laptop đã bước sang một cảm xúc mới.

Và từ đó tôi hứa rằng sẽ không bao giờ quay trở lại dùng Window thêm một lần nữa…

Không những vì cấu hình ổn định, mạnh mẽ mà có kết hợp với những sản phẩm trong hệ sinh thái apple như Iphone, Macbook giúp quá trình làm việc linh hoạt hơn.

Đặc biệt trong các dự án khi code trên Macbook tôi cảm thấy sướng hơn rất nhiều khi làm việc trên window.

Tóm lại hành trình của tôi đi từ con PC(trên 7tr) => ASUS(trên 9tr) => HP Envy(trên 24tr) => Macbook M1 Pro(51.9tr), mọi thứ diễn ra trong vòng 10 năm phục vụ cho lập trình và công việc đào tạo lập trình web.

Chiến lược tôi đang sử dụng chính là lấy ngắn nuôi dài, ta cứ dùng những công cụ có cấu hình vừa phải, khi kỹ năng cao hơn đồng nghĩa mức thu nhập cao hơn ta sẽ có những lựa chọn tốt hơn cho con laptop của mình.

Lập trình web các phần mềm tương đối nhẹ nhàng nên không cần cấu hình cao. Vậy nên nên như bạn chưa có nhiều tiền đầu tư máy xịn từ đầu thì cứ từng bước theo chiến lược tôi sử dụng ở trên.

Thậm chí bạn khó quá có thể mua máy cũ vài ba triệu là có thể bắt đầu học được rồi.

Thành công trong nghề lập trình không nằm ở công cụ mà chính là sự nỗ lực kiên trì học hỏi không ngừng của bản thân, vậy nên ai đó kêu lý do không có hàng chục triệu mua laptop xịn thì đó chỉ là ngụy biện.

Nào bây giờ là một số thông tin chi tiết để bạn có thể lựa chọn laptop học lập trình phù hợp với nhu cầu và ngân sách của mình.

Yêu Cầu Cấu Hình Cơ Bản

Cấu hình cơ bản cho một laptop phù hợp cho lập trình web bao gồm:

  • CPU: Chọn CPU với hiệu năng trung bình đến cao, ví dụ như Intel Core i5 hoặc tương đương từ AMD.
  • RAM: Tối thiểu 8GB RAM, nhưng nếu có điều kiện, nâng cấp lên 16GB để đảm bảo xử lý tốt khi làm việc với nhiều ứng dụng.
  • Ổ Cứng: Ổ cứng SSD cho tốc độ nhanh hơn khi khởi động hệ thống và mở ứng dụng.
  • Card Đồ Họa: Một card đồ họa cơ bản giúp hiển thị giao diện mượt mà và làm việc với công cụ đồ họa.

Lựa Chọn Theo Mục Tiêu

  • Phát Triển Frontend: Nếu bạn chủ yếu phát triển giao diện người dùng, một laptop với màn hình chất lượng và card đồ họa tốt hơn sẽ giúp bạn thấy rõ hơn các chi tiết thiết kế.
  • Phát Triển Backend: Đối với phát triển phần mềm backend, CPU và RAM quan trọng hơn. Lựa chọn laptop với hiệu năng xử lý tốt để xử lý các tác vụ tính toán nặng.

Nên chọn macbook hay window để học lập trình web?

Lựa chọn giữa MacBook và Windows cho lập trình web phụ thuộc vào nhiều yếu tố, bao gồm sở thích cá nhân, môi trường phát triển, mục tiêu và ngân sách của bạn. Dưới đây là một số điểm so sánh giữa hai hệ điều hành để giúp bạn đưa ra quyết định:

MacBook:

Ưu điểm:

  • Hiệu năng ổn định: Hệ điều hành macOS thường hoạt động mượt mà trên các máy tính Apple, đồng thời tối ưu hóa cho phát triển trên nền tảng iOS và macOS.
  • Môi trường phát triển đa dạng: Bạn có thể phát triển cho cả web, mobile (iOS), và desktop (macOS) trên cùng một máy.
  • Thiết kế và xây dựng chất lượng: MacBook thường có thiết kế cao cấp, màn hình Retina sắc nét và bàn phím tốt.

Nhược điểm:

  • Giá cao: Các sản phẩm Apple thường có giá đắt hơn so với laptop Windows tương đương.
  • Hạn chế phần mềm: Một số ứng dụng và công cụ dành riêng cho Windows có thể không có phiên bản tương ứng trên macOS.

Windows:

Ưu điểm:

  • Sự đa dạng trong mức giá: Bạn có thể tìm thấy các laptop Windows phù hợp với mọi ngân sách, từ cấu hình cơ bản đến cao cấp.
  • Hỗ trợ phần mềm rộng rãi: Windows là nền tảng phổ biến cho phát triển phần mềm và có nhiều công cụ và ứng dụng hỗ trợ.
  • Đa nhiệm tốt: Windows cho phép bạn chạy nhiều ứng dụng và môi trường phát triển cùng lúc.

Nhược điểm:

  • Hiệu năng thay đổi: Tùy thuộc vào cấu hình, một số laptop Windows có thể gặp vấn đề về hiệu suất và ổn định.
  • Môi trường phát triển hạn chế: Trong khi bạn có thể phát triển ứng dụng web trên Windows, việc phát triển mobile (iOS) sẽ phức tạp hơn.

Tóm lại, cả hai hệ điều hành đều có những ưu điểm và hạn chế riêng. Nếu bạn đã quen thuộc với một trong hai hệ điều hành này hoặc có kế hoạch phát triển trên một nền tảng cụ thể (ví dụ: iOS), thì sự lựa chọn có thể dễ dàng hơn. Hãy xem xét mục tiêu phát triển của bạn, ngân sách và sở thích cá nhân để đưa ra quyết định tốt nhất cho bản thân.

Một số lựa chọn laptop cho lập trình theo mức giá

Dưới đây là danh sách các lựa chọn laptop cho lập trình ở thị trường Việt Nam, bao gồm cả Windows và MacBook, với các mức giá khác nhau.

Qua thời gian các lựa chọn này có thể thay đổi vậy nên bạn cần cân nhắc để đưa ra quyết định tốt nhất cho mình.

Bạn nhớ xem phần reviews các đời máy bạn quan tâm ở các trang điện máy ở Việt Nam như Fptshop, Thế giới di động thậm chí cả trên Amazon, video cảm nhận trên youtube để có góc nhìn toàn diện hơn trước khi quyết định.

Bây giờ bạn điểm qua tôi thấy một số con máy với quan điểm của tôi là khá ok.

Asus VivoBook 14

  • CPU: Intel, Core i3, 1125G4
  • RAM: 8 GB, DDR4, 3200 MHz
  • Ổ cứng: SSD 512 GB
  • Màn hình: 14.0 inch, 1920 x 1080 Pixels, IPS, 60 Hz, 250 nits, IPS LCD

>> Xem chi tiết

Laptop HP Pavilion

  • CPU: Intel, Core i5, 1240P
  • RAM: 8 GB (2 thanh 4 GB), DDR4, 3200 MHz
  • Ổ cứng: SSD 512 GB
  • Màn hình: 15.6 inch, 1920 x 1080 Pixels, IPS, 250 nits, IPS FHD

>> Xem chi tiết

Laptop Apple MacBook Pro 13 inch

  • Màn hình: 13.3 inch, Retina (2560 x 1600)
  • CPU: Apple M2, 100GB/s
  • RAM: 8 GB
  • Ổ cứng: 256 GB SSD
  • Card màn hình: Card tích hợp – 10 nhân GPU
  • Cổng kết nối: Jack tai nghe 3.5 mm, 2 x Thunderbolt 3
  • Pin: Lên đến 20 giờ (Hãng công bố)
  • Trọng lượng: 1.4 kg

=> Xem chi tiết

Ngoài ra bạn có thể xem thêm laptop MacBook Pro 14 thậm chí đời cao hơn nếu bạn có điều kiện tài chình tốt.

Tổng kết:

Trong bài viết này tôi đã chia sẻ đến bạn tư duy các cách chọn laptop cho lập trình. Để thành công trong lập trình công cụ chỉ là một phần nhỏ quan trọng nhất là tinh thần học hỏi và nỗ lực của mình.

Nếu bạn không phải con nhà có điều kiện thì cứ từng bước như tôi, đầu tư be bé sau đó nỗ lực tạo ra lợi nhuận từ nó.

Thu nhập cao lên 20-30tr mỗi tháng thì việc mua con máy cấu hình cao 30-40tr không hề khó chút nào.

Đừng áp lực bản thân phải có laptop xin ban đầu…nó là điều không nên…thay vào đó dành tiền đầu tư để phát triển kỹ năng, tư duy lập trình web của mình.

Rất nhiều học trò của tôi dùng con window cũ nhưng sau 2 năm họ đã kiếm được thu nhập trên 20.000.000đ mỗi tháng và giờ họ đang dùng macbook đời cao để nâng cao hiệu suất của mình.

Vậy nên bạn cứ thoải mái lựa chọn mà bắt đầu nhé.

Tiện đây, nếu bạn muốn trở thành một web developer nhưng chưa biết bắt đầu từ đâu bạn có thể tham khảo lộ trình 8+2 bước học web đi làm tại đây.

Thay vì bỏ ra nhiều năm tự học mất thời gian, giờ đây dưới sự hướng dẫn kèm cặp đồng hành của tôi và cộng sự bạn chỉ cần 5-6 tháng nỗ lực chuyên tâm luyện tập.

Nếu bạn gặp khó khăn hãy inbox cho tôi để được tư vấn!

Trước khi chúng ta gặp lại nhau, bạn có thể bấm vào đây để tải và đọc cuốn ebook chia sẻ về hành trình vượt qua khó khăn từng bước trở thành một web developer và giờ đây là người dẫn dắt đồng hành giúp hàng ngàn người có công việc thu nhập từ 8-50tr/tháng.

✌️ Tải ebook tại đây!

Hẹn gặp lại!

Phan Văn Cương và Cộng Sự

Chúc bạn thành công!

Đề xuất cho bạn

Subscribe
Notify of
guest

0 Comments
Newest
Oldest Most Voted
Inline Feedbacks
View all comments

Tặng Ebook chia sẻ kinh nghiệm học lập trình web đi làm cho người mới bắt đầu!

Đây là tấm bản đồ chia sẻ lại cách học lập trình web đi làm đã giúp nhiều học trò của unitop kiếm được thu nhập từ 8-30tr mỗi tháng.

Ebook Bí quyết học lập trình web đi làm - Phan Văn Cương - Unitop.vn
0
Bạn đang nghĩ gì? Hãy để lại bình luận tại đâyx
()
x